This 10-day (one weekend per month) training will cover the characteristics of group work: tasks, facilitator styles, models, interventions, dynamics and processes, boundaries and inherent difficulties.
This course is open to qualified counsellors and psychotherapists and is certified by the CPD Certification Services.
Entry requirements:
- Participants will need to have a minimum of two years post-qualification experience and be currently working as a counsellor or psychotherapist.
- Hold a minimum of a Diploma level in counselling or psychotherapy qualification, or equivalent.
- Because of the experiential nature of this training, the course requires you to be willing to take part in skills practice – either as a facilitator or as a group member – discussions and to use your own experience as material to learn from. Self-reflective skills will be needed in order to look at the self in relation to groups. This includes the requirement to express yourself clearly, fluently and accurately.
